I followed your advice and I have updated my kernel to version 2.4.20.
For that I downloaded the sources, then unpacked them to /usr/src then I
patched them with the kernel patch "patch-2.4.20-kraxel.gz" (found in
the http://bytesex.org/patches/2.4/) then compiled the kernel (with the
v4l option set to Module) and installed the new kernel.

After that I downloaded the bttv-0.9.3.tar.gz and compliled it. On make
install the following error appeared:

strip --strip-debug video-buf.o bttv.o
su -c "mkdir -p /lib/modules/2.4.20/v4l2; cp -v video-buf.o bttv.o
/lib/modules/2.4.20/v4l2; depmod -a"
`video-buf.o' -> `/lib/modules/2.4.20/v4l2/video-buf.o'
`bttv.o' -> `/lib/modules/2.4.20/v4l2/bttv.o'
depmod: *** Unresolved symbols in /lib/modules/2.4.20/v4l2/bttv.o

Do you know what is wrong?
